The kind folks over a a/perture cinema in Winston-Salem picked 14 artists to re-envision the movie posters for their favorite films. The project is called Screen Club and also serves as a 5th year anniversary celebration for the art house cinema.
Every three weeks throughout 2014 a different Screen Club film is shown. Attendees have an opportunity to not only enjoy the film, but take home a limited edition, signed by the artist, handcranked poster. Yeppers.
And if that's not enough -- at the end of the year, a/perture will auction off the original poster art to the lucky patrons.
